Trump Calls for Federal Review of Childhood Vaccines

  • President Donald Trump initiated a federal review of childhood vaccine recommendations after the CDC advisory committee ended the birth dose of the hepatitis B vaccine for healthy infants.
  • Trump criticized the previous vaccine schedule for requiring excessive vaccinations for healthy babies and called for alignment with international standards.
  • He directed the Department of Health and Human Services (HHS) to expedite this evaluation, expressing confidence in HHS Secretary Robert F. Kennedy Jr. to lead the effort.
  • A GOP senator described the CDC's decision as a "mistake" that could negatively impact public health.
